Hours: 35 hours per week (excluding lunch), Monday to Friday 9am – 5pm (will consider part time, minimum 3 day per week)
Salary: £32,000 per annum
Contract: Fixed Term from May to 30 September 2025
Location: Hybrid – Royal Courts of Justice in London, option to work 2 days at home
The Role
A great opportunity to join RCJ Advice, a Citizens Advice and Law Centre, based at the Royal Courts of Justice in London, as part of our Legal Aid service. Legal Aid is a lifeline to many people who need legal advice but can’t afford a lawyer. This vital role will support our Legal Aid Billing Clerk & Paralegal with the administration of our Legal Aid Contracts in Housing Law, Family Law, and our Housing Loss Prevention Advice Service (HLPAS), with a focus on billing and reporting to the Legal Aid Agency (LAA).
The role entails preparing and managing legal aid billing for controlled work (such as HLPAS) and licensed work (such as Legal Representation) and seeing the billing process through from start to finish.
